The Volkswagen Polo, often referred to simply as the Polo, is a compact hatchback renowned for its reliability and efficient performance. Manufactured by the German automaker Volkswagen, a company with a long-standing reputation for quality engineering, the Polo has been a staple in the small car segment since its debut in 1975. The latest models, produced from 2017 onwards, feature modern design elements, advanced safety features, and a range of efficient engines. Known for its spacious interior and smooth handling, the Polo continues to appeal to drivers seeking a practical yet stylish vehicle. Its reputation for durability and innovative technology makes it a popular choice across Europe and beyond.
